WebKilojoules are a way to measure energy — both the energy you get from food and the energy your body uses to function. If you take in more energy than your body uses, you store the extra as fat. A ketogenic (or ‘keto’) diet is a low-carbohydrate, high-fat diet. Although it has benefits as a medical treatment for certain groups of people, there is little evidence to recommend it as a long-term weight loss technique for healthy people. Low-fat, high-carbohydrate diets may have a role in weight maintenance. WebThe energy we get from food and drink is measured in kilojoules (kJ). This is the metric term for calorie. Kilojoules and calories represent the same thing. One calorie is about four kilojoules. You can easily convert from calories to kilojoules or vice versa. The average person needs around 8,700 kilojoules per ... WebKilojoules (kJ) are a way to measure energy. The energy you get from food and drink and the energy your body uses can both be measured in kilojoules. In Australia, energy is measured in kilojoules. Energy can also be measured in kilocalories, or you might be more familiar with the term ‘calories’.
